College of Music Announces New Endowed Scholarship
The UNT College of Music announced a $1.5 million dollar gift from the estate of William Dyche creating the William Dyche Endowed Piano Scholarship benefiting piano students of UNT.

The results of Season 45 of The Telly Awards, “Honoring excellence in video and television across all screens,” were announced. The College of Music promotional video, “Welcome to UNT/This Is Where You Belong,” was named Gold Winner in the categories of Recruitment - Online and General Educational Institution - Online. The Texas based creative team at Hoegger Communications produced the video from where the College of Music’s first-ever commercials were created. These are the sixth and seventh prizes awarded for the video.

A nationwide study of musician mental health has been published by “Psychology of Music” (Sage Journal). Brian McGoldrick, who is a University of North Texas PhD candidate in Music with a Concentration in Performing Arts Health, studied "College music students during COVID-19: Examining the moderating effect of access to resources and stability of living on the relationship between perceived social support and mental health." The study has been published in collaboration with Aaron Bradetich, current UNT PhD candidate in Research, Measurement, and Statistics at UNT, and Kris Chesky, PhD.
